UNITED BITS AS is registered as a limited company in Oslo, Oslo with organisation number 931848321. The business is classified under other content distribution activities (NACE 60.390). The company was incorporated in 2023. Registered share capital is NOK 80,000, divided into 8000 shares. The company's stated purpose is: “Utvikling og administrasjon av programvare: Databehandling, datalagring og tilknyttede tjenester.”. The most recent filed accounts, for the 2024 financial year, show NOK 0 in revenue and NOK −39,000 in operating profit.
